One of the seats directly to the left of the big blind. A player in early position acts before other players pre-flop and just after the blinds post-flop. Many poker strategy books suggest that players in early position only play a tight range of hands because they have little information about the holdings of the other players.
Example 1w1m2t
In a 10-max game, Hero is sitting one seat to the left of the big blind. He is in early position.
